My mom and I are gluten free, so I spent some time before hand preparing and researching where and what we could eat. So here are some of the best things I found.
Meals

Over in California Adventure, Smokejumper's Grill has a large menu of allergy friendly meals that the chefs are always willing. It ranges anywhere from a gluten allergy to an egg allergy! This picture is of me eating a double cheese burger on a gluten free bun with designated gluten free fries.
This meal was absolutely delicious and definitely one of my favorites!
At Rancho Del Zocalo there was not a very obvious gluten free menu, but on the Gluten Free and the Mouse website, I saw that the trio tacos and the half chicken were both gluten free options.
I got the half chicken (sorry for not having a picture, I guess I was too hungry to think of taking one!) and my mom got the trio tacos. The half chicken is absolutely delicious and the chicken tacos were my favorite out of the trio!
The Jolly Holiday Bakery and Cafe was another one of my favorite meals from my trip. I have always been a fan of Disneyland grilled cheese, so I'm sure you can imagine my excitement when I found out they had a gluten free option!
The soup is gluten free and they have gluten free buns for the sandwich.

Snacks
You can't go to Disneyland without getting some dole whip! This delicious treat is a great way to feel refreshed and have a little pick me up. And even better: it's naturally gluten free!

The Gluten Free Palate was another great resource for me since I wanted to see what treats would be safe to eat.
At the Smokejumper's Grill, they had a seasonal strawberry shortcake shake that I got without the cake to make it gluten free. It was fabulous. The fresh strawberries were fantastic and the perfect treat.

And finally, the Mickey suckers are always gluten free!
